Definitely, students can pursue BPharma after completing DPharma at ISBM University. The process is slightly different in terms that once a candidate completes a DPharma, instead of taking admission to BPharma directly and starting from the first year, the candidate can take admission to lateral entry. In this case, the candidate has to take admission in 2nd year and then the BPharma shall be of three-year duration. This is a popular method of pursuing a BPharma, wherein the candidates wish to expand their knowledge base as well as pursue a higher degree in Pharmacy.

B Pharmacy is primarily focused on pharmaceutical sciences, drug formulation, development, and dispensing. Pharmacists play a crucial role in ensuring the safe and effective use of medications.
Optometrists are eye care professionals who specialize in vision care, including the examination, diagnosis, and treatment of visual problems and eye diseases.
Candidates can check the table below to know the comparison between the two courses.
Particulars | Optometry | B Pharmacy |
Course Level | UG and PG | UG |
Course Duration | 2-4 years | 4 years |
Course Fees | INR 10,200 - INR 5 Lakh | INR 3,000 - INR 4,00,000 |
Entrance Exams | CUET, TJEE, KCET, GUJCET, GITAM GAT, and IUET | NEET, MHT CET, CUET, Andhra Pradesh EAMCET, TS EAMCET, KCET, JEE Main, GUJCET, KEAM, etc. |
Popular Colleges | GMCH Chandigarh, SRM Medical College Hospital and Research Centre, University of Hyderabad, Thiruvalluvar University, etc. | Sri Ramachandra Institute of Higher Education and Research, Madras Medical College, BITS Pilani, SOA University, Datta Meghe Institute of Higher Education and Research, etc. |
Job Profiles | Optometrist, Senior Optometrist, Optometry Researcher, Ophthalmologist, etc. | Medical Writer, Clinical Researcher, Drug Inspector, Medical Representative, Pharmacy Business, etc. |
Average Annual Salary | INR 3 LPA - INR 4.4 LPA | INR 4 LPA - INR 14 LPA |
Top Recruiters | Lenskart Solutions, Titan Company, Titan Eye Plus, Optum, First Student, Reliance Industries | Sun Pharmaceutical Industries Ltd., Dr Reddy’s Laboratories Ltd., Divis Laboratories Ltd., Cipla Ltd., Biocon Ltd., etc. |
